Post-Party are a Dublin based indie-rock band whose latest release, ’That’s What I Call Living’ dropped on February 21st. It is a spirited anthem that encapsulates the joy of living fully, highlighting Post-Party’s evolving artistry and is a vibrant addition to the indie-rock scene. The track encapsulates the exuberance of youth, blending catchy lyrics with bouncy and funky instrumentals.
From the opening chords, the song radiates an infectious energy. The track delivers lines that celebrate the spontaneity of living in the moment. Lyrically, ’That’s What I Call Living’ paints vivid scenes of carefree adventures and discusses feeling pressures of daily life and maintaining a carefree attitude towards them.
The lyrics when paired with electrifying guitar riffs and bass lines creates an atmosphere within the track that is both nostalgic and refreshing. The song evokes a sense of communal euphoria, making it easy to imagine crowds chanting along to it during live shows.
This release not only showcases Post-Party’s growth as artists but also solidifies their knack for crafting tunes that are both reflective and dance-worthy. ’That’s What I Call Living’ is definitely a track I can see becoming a staple on playlists, solidifying Post-Party’s place as rising stars in the indie-rock scene.
